问题是这样的。需要看三家店即三个ip的数据库的库存信息,写个小程序,查询库存信息来对比一些东西。我写出来后,在公司局域网测试可用,在客户自己用的机器上就无法连接,而在客户的三台服务器中的任何一台都可行。
后来经公司大牛指点说是ado方式不可行,让我问有过这种经历的另一大牛,用odbc连接(还涉及了一个包含db2命令的bat来建立数据源,在delphi还要读取注册表等)。我问他这种方式要不要客户装db2,他说要。后经领导讨论这种方式也不行,然后让我找个db2的驱动给客户装上。
求助,有没有什么方法可以在一个没装任何东西的机器上成功运行一个连接远程数据库的delphi程序?或者有没有驱动之类的东西装上就可以支持的?
我是搞java的,数据库也只用过oracle。进了现在的公司才搞delphi,才开始用db2.
对了,客户自己的电脑和三个服务器也是在一个局域网的